Grammar Quiz

[ Modal and Modal Perfect ]

Emma did very well on her English test. She _______ studied hard.

A. might have

B. should have

C. must have

D. shouldn’t have

Select your answer:
A  B  C  D  E 


Random Topics:

Language Features of an Opinion ArticleVerb Tense, Pronouns and AntecedentsMoods of GrammarTo Infinitive/Bare Infinitive/GerundsModal Verbs - ObligationPast simple regular verbsParts of Speech and GrammarConditionals 1,2,3Passive Modals, Impersonal PassivePresent Simple Questions

Other quiz:

Tenses and Structures › View

He _____ basketball very well.

A. Play

B. Plays

C. Playing

D. Played


Grammar › View

Don’t ______ the street. You should ______ that footbridge(天橋)over there.

A. cross; using

B. across; use

C. cross; to use

D. go across; use

Passive Voice with Modal Verbs › View

. The windows ______ during the storm.

A. could break

B. could have broke

C. could be broken

D. could broken


Future Tenses › View

Applying present simple for future events: What is the correct form of the verb ‘to go’ in present simple for the pronoun ‘he’?

A. going

B. gone

C. goed

D. goes